I'll stem any overjoy here as we all know it's too early for anything, but the plate discipline this group has shown so far has been nothing short of amazing (for the Red Sox that is). The pen has been better of late, but they're not off the hook by any means. The starting pitching has done a great job of keeping them off the mound lately. Brandon Lyon had a good inning the other day, Timlin has shown signs of stability, Fox has been better these last two nights, and Tolar has been pretty nasty in limited time as well. Hmmmm... Ever since Mendoza has been taken out of the mix (moved to mop-up duty) then pen has been better. I knew it, he's still on the Y----- payroll!!!!! |
